Hariyama is a Fighting-type Pokemon in Pokemon GO, originally from the Hoenn region (#297, Generation 3). With a max CP of 3,198 and base stats of 209/114/302 (Atk/Def/Sta), Hariyama has a total stat product of 625.

Hariyama is weak to Fairy, Flying, Psychic-type moves. It resists Bug, Dark, Rock-type attacks. Hariyama is a 3.0 km buddy Pokemon.

How to Get Hariyama

Hariyama evolves from Makuhita using 50 Candy.

A Shadow version of Hariyama is available from Team GO Rocket. Shadow Hariyama knows Frustration as its charged move, which can be removed with a Charged TM. Purifying costs 3,000 Stardust and 3 Candy, and the purified form learns Return. Walking Hariyama as your buddy earns 1 candy every 3.0 km.

Is Shadow Hariyama better than regular?
Shadow Hariyama deals 20% more damage than its regular counterpart but also takes 20% more damage. For raids, Shadow Hariyama is generally better due to the higher DPS output. For PvP, it depends on the matchup — the extra damage taken can be a significant drawback in extended battles where survivability matters. Shadow Hariyama comes with Frustration, which should be replaced with a Charged TM before powering up.
